The hexadecimal color code #DDCDE4 corresponds to the code RGB( 221, 205, 228 ). It's a shade of Purple. This color is a combination of red (at 0,87 level), green (at 0,80 level) and blue (at 0,89 level). Its brightness is 84% and its saturation is 29%. It is composed of red at 33%, green at 31% and blue at 34%.
